EthnoLens Tactile: Hardware-Driven AI for Global Inclusion

🌟 Inspiration: The Million-Dollar Oversight

Every year, global brands like Nike, Starbucks, and H&M face massive social media backlash and lose millions in brand damage due to cultural insensitivity. The real problem? Designers usually check for cultural risks after the work is finalized. By then, redesigns are too expensive, and launches are delayed.

I wanted to bridge this gap by creating tactile cultural intelligence. My goal was to move the audit from a friction-heavy report at the end of the cycle to a seamless, one-button physical interaction during the creative process.


🚀 What it does: Design Safety at Your Fingertips

EthnoLens Tactile is a universal plugin for the Logitech MX Creative Console and MX Master 4.

  • One-Click Audit: Press a button on the Actions Ring to trigger a Gemini AI analysis of your current workspace (Figma, Photoshop, or Web).

  • Tactile Feedback: Instead of just reading a score, you feel it. The plugin uses haptic waveforms to signal safety (Happy Alert) or high-risk issues (Angry Alert) directly through the mouse.

  • Intuitive Region Switching: Use the console’s encoder to rotate through global markets (NA, EU, Asia, MENA) and see how your design performs in different cultural contexts.


🏗️ How I built it: The Tech Stack

The project is built on a robust, multi-sensory architecture designed for the Logitech DevStudio 2026 Challenge.

  • Plugin Core: Developed in C#/.NET 8 using the Logi Actions SDK. I implemented PluginDynamicCommand for multi-state analysis and AdjustmentAction for region-switching logic.

  • Haptic Intelligence: Leveraging the HasHapticMapping capability, I mapped AI-generated risk scores to specific device vibrations, creating a "physical intuition" for cultural safety.

  • AI Backend: A Google Cloud Run instance serves as the bridge, using the Gemini API for multimodal analysis of workspace screenshots.

  • Universal Link: Using ClientApplication linking, the plugin remains software-agnostic, working wherever the designer is most creative.

  • Ethics & Safety: I applied AI Design Safety principles to ensure the Gemini-driven analysis remains objective and helpful.

  • Proven Logic: The solution is a Production-Ready AI system, leveraging my experience as an Adobe Express Marketplace Publisher.


🧠 What I learned & Challenges

  • Map Abstract Data to Sensation: Translating an AI risk score into a haptic waveform requires a deep understanding of human-computer interaction.

  • Solo Development: Balancing the architecture, backend, and frontend as a Solo Developer required precise planning and efficient resource management.

  • Haptic Mapping: Finding the right balance between a "Happy Alert" and an "Angry Alert" that feels professional rather than distracting was a process of trial and error.


📈 The Future: Category Leadership

EthnoLens Tactile is first to market in tactile design safety. I am committed to making the world’s design more inclusive, one tactile click at a time.

About the Founder: I am a Software Engineer with 10 years of experience and a proven track record of shipping production-ready AI products, including the EthnoLens AI add-on for the Adobe Express Marketplace. As a verified Adobe Express Marketplace Author, my flagship tool is already helping designers worldwide navigate cultural nuances. For the Logitech DevStudio Challenge, I’m scaling this vision to hardware, creating the first Production-Ready AI tactile experience for the MX Creative Console.

Built With

  • .net
  • actions-ring
  • c#
  • gemini
  • google-cloud-run
  • logi-actions-sdk
  • mx-creative-console
  • mx-master-4
Share this project:

Updates